Choosing the Right Task Manager Software

How do you find the right task manager software for juggling multiple clients? Start by identifying your specific needs. Do you require project tracking, time management, or collaboration tools?

Next, consider user-friendliness; you want something intuitive that your team can adopt easily. Look for features like task assignment, deadline reminders, and integration with other tools you use.

Reading reviews and testing free trials can help you gauge which software fits your workflow best. Additionally, think about scalability; as your client base grows, your task manager should grow with you.

Finally, don't overlook customer support. Good support can make a significant difference when you encounter issues. Choose wisely, and you'll streamline your client management process effectively.

Setting Up Client Projects and Tasks

Setting up client projects and tasks effectively can greatly enhance your productivity. Start by creating a separate project for each client in your task manager. This helps keep everything organized and easily accessible. Within each project, break down tasks into smaller, manageable actions. Assign deadlines and prioritize based on client needs.

Prioritizing Tasks for Maximum Efficiency

While managing multiple clients can be overwhelming, prioritizing tasks effectively can streamline your workflow and boost productivity. Start by identifying urgent tasks, then categorize them based on deadlines and importance. This way, you can focus on what truly matters to your clients.

Consider these tips to help you prioritize:

  • Assess deadlines: Regularly check which tasks are due soon; tackle those first.
  • Evaluate client impact: Prioritize tasks that have the highest impact on your client's goals.
  • Break down projects: Divide larger tasks into smaller, manageable steps to maintain momentum.

Communicating Effectively With Clients

Effective communication with clients is essential for successful project management, especially when juggling multiple clients. You need to keep everyone informed and engaged to build strong relationships.

Here are some tips to enhance your communication:

  • Set clear expectations: Outline project timelines, deliverables, and preferred communication methods from the start.
  • Use task manager software: Leverage tools that allow clients to track progress, comment, and ask questions, ensuring transparency.
  • Schedule regular check-ins: Establish routine meetings to discuss updates, address concerns, and gather feedback, keeping everyone on the same page.

Can Task Manager Software Integrate With Other Tools I Already Use?

Yes, many task manager software options can integrate with tools you already use, like calendars or communication platforms. This integration streamlines your workflow, making it easier to manage tasks and stay organized across different applications.

How Can I Ensure Data Security When Using Task Manager Software?

To guarantee data security when using task manager software, you should use strong passwords, enable two-factor authentication, regularly update the software, and encrypt sensitive data. Staying informed about security practices will help protect your information effectively.
